I have said this multiple times, but I have yet to have a song that begins with feedback fail me. If a song begins with any sort of feedback, be it amp, radio, etc., it is already destined to be a banger. The most common DIY punk way of foreshadowing a single becoming solid hit. Another way to tell if a song will become a banger is with the tapping of drumsticks before slamming into the actual melody. “Talkin’ 2 You” starts with the tapping of drumsticks over amp feedback, offering not one, but both telltale signs that the track you are listening to will be on repeat all week long. My only complaint? The track was just too short. Clocking in at under a minute and a half, “Talkin’ 2 You” brings a fast-paced high-energy vibe. Like, being strapped into the Rockin’ Rollercoaster at Disney World’s Hollywood Studio kind of vibe. A melody that takes you rapidly from zero to 60, taking you through twists, turns, and full-on loops before halting to a stop. By the end of this track, the listener is almost guaranteed to feel whiplash before rushing to join the line again.
Weirdly, the melody reminds me of the biker bar scene from Disney Channel’s Original Movie, Teen Beach Movie. Perhaps the biker energy comes from the absolute punk vibrations, or maybe the riffs at the beginning brought the choreography to “Cruisin’ For a Brusin’” in mind. Whatever the case, I definitely was not expecting it, yet am absolutely thrilled to have heard such. Norelle Green’s vocals start smooth yet surprise you with a gut punch to the soul. The kind of gut-punch you’d expect from bands such as The Wonder Years. While this is a short track, it has the power to rev up a festival size crowd. As I listened I found it impossible to not move. It was literally impossible. Either my hips were shaking, my head was banging, my arm was fist-pumping, or all of the above.
